What program(s) do you use to make these programs. Is there anywhere on the internet where you can download them for free, or get a program like it for free.
From what I saw, it looks like you use the QuickBASIC language. Is this language anything like the VisualBasic coding language (that is often used in MS Access programing).

All of my software is written in QuickBASIC 7.1. You can download QuickBASIC 4.5 from here http://geocities.com/aliphax/files.html which is almost the same as 7.1.

QuickBASIC and VisualBASIC are both versions of the BASIC language and therefore share some commands and data structures. However when it comes to displaying stuff on the screen any many other things the two languages are wildly different.
